CFB 27 Dynasty Journal: UCF Speed Dynasty — Building the Fastest Program in America


UCF markets itself as the "Speed Capital of College Football," and in CFB 27 dynasty mode, we're turning that branding into a complete program philosophy. Every player we recruit, every scheme we install, and every decision we make is filtered through one question: "Does this make us faster?" Here's the dynasty journal.


Season 1: Speed Assessment (8-5)


The existing UCF roster has speed but lacks technical refinement. We install a no-huddle spread offense that snaps the ball within 10 seconds and a 4-2-5 defense featuring hybrid linebacker-safety athletes. The offense averages 35 points per game but the defense gives up 32.


Recruiting focus: speed above all. We target prospects with verified sub-4.5 speed regardless of star rating. The class ranks 55th nationally but features five players with elite speed traits.

Meningococcal Vaccines Market: Advancing Global Immunization Strategies

The Meningococcal Vaccines Market has gained significant attention as global health organizations, governments, and healthcare providers intensify their focus on preventive care. Meningococcal disease, though relatively rare, is a serious and potentially life-threatening infection that requires urgent intervention. Vaccines remain the most effective method of prevention, and with increasing awareness campaigns, immunization coverage is steadily improving worldwide. Pharmaceutical companies are working closely with health authorities to expand access to these vaccines in both developed and developing regions. The market is also witnessing advancements in vaccine formulations, offering broader protection across multiple meningococcal strains. These developments are not only improving patient outcomes but also strengthening global healthcare preparedness. With evolving healthcare needs, stakeholders are exploring innovative distribution strategies and collaborative efforts to ensure equitable vaccine availability.
